AUSTIN, Texas – Tyler Adams of Lincoln Memorial University's baseball team has been named to the 2020 College Sports Information Directors of America (CoSIDA) Academic All-America
® Division II Third Team, announced by the organization Wednesday afternoon. Recognizing the nation's top student-athletes for their combined performances on the field and in the classroom, the CoSIDA Academic All-America
® program separately recognizes baseball honorees in four divisions – NCAA Division I, Division II, Division III and NAIA.
Despite the cancellation of spring competition during the COVID-19 global pandemic, CoSIDA continued its sponsorship of the Academic All-America
® awards program. Student-athletes were selected based on career statistics.
Starring on the Railsplitters' infield over the last four years, Adams is an exemplary student-athlete as a three-time All-South Atlantic Conference and three-time all-region selection. The standout shortstop has hit .344 across four seasons, owning a .579 slugging percentage and .442 on-base percentage for his career. The first week of May, Adams attained his Bachelor of Science degree in exercise science after recording a 3.49 cumulative grade point average while donning the LMU jersey.
The Woodstock, Georgia (Etowah HS), native is the Railsplitters' all-time leader in doubles (52) and is ranked in the top five in program history in home runs (28), RBI (145), runs scored (158), hits (206) and total bases (346). He was an All-SAC First Team pick as a third baseman in 2019 and earned first-team recognition as a true freshman shortstop in 2017. With LMU's 2020 campaign cut short due to COVID-19, Adams will return for his final season of eligibility next spring.
The fourth Railsplitter baseball student-athlete to land a spot on the CoSIDA Academic All-America
® Teams, Adams joins outfielder
Seth Hunt (2019), pitcher
Ethan Elliott (2019) and outfielder
Logan Augustine (2016/2017).
